Based on the original Rocket Workbench on SourceForge in CVS at: https://sourceforge.net/projects/rocketworkbench
You can not select more than 25 topics Topics must start with a letter or number, can include dashes ('-') and can be up to 35 characters long.
 
 
 
 
 
 

102 lines
3.2 KiB

#
# Makefile to build Debian package for Rocketworkbench utility suite
# Written by Geoff O'Callaghan <geoff@starbiz.com.au>
# Based on existing Makefile from Rocketworkbench project
#
all:
@echo " --------------------"
@echo " Building analyser..."
@echo " --------------------"
@$(MAKE) --no-print-directory -C analyser all
@echo " -------------------"
@echo " Building cpropep..."
@echo " -------------------"
@$(MAKE) --no-print-directory -C cpropep all
# @echo " Building cpropep-2..."
# @$(MAKE) --no-print-directory -C cpropep-2 all
@echo " -----------------------"
@echo " Building cpropep-web..."
@echo " -----------------------"
@$(MAKE) --no-print-directory -C cpropep-web all
@echo " ---------------"
@echo " Building gba..."
@echo " ---------------"
@$(MAKE) --no-print-directory -C gba all
# @echo " Building grainanalysis..."
# @$(MAKE) --no-print-directory -C grainanalysis all
@echo " ---------------"
@echo " Building lrd..."
@echo " ---------------"
@$(MAKE) --no-print-directory -C lrd all
@echo " -------------------"
@echo " Building lrd-web..."
@echo " -------------------"
@$(MAKE) --no-print-directory -C lrd-web all
@echo " ---------------"
@echo " Building mcp..."
@echo " ---------------"
@$(MAKE) --no-print-directory -C mcp all
@echo " --------------------"
@echo " Building profiler..."
@echo " --------------------"
@$(MAKE) --no-print-directory -C profiler all
@echo " ----------------"
@echo " Building prop..."
@echo " ----------------"
@$(MAKE) --no-print-directory -C prop all
@echo " ----------------------"
@echo " Building rockflight..."
@echo " ----------------------"
@$(MAKE) --no-print-directory -C rockflight all
clean:
@echo " Cleaning analyser..."
@$(MAKE) --no-print-directory -C analyser clean
@echo " Cleaning cpropep..."
@$(MAKE) --no-print-directory -C cpropep clean
# @echo " Cleaning cpropep-2..."
# @$(MAKE) --no-print-directory -C cpropep-2 clean
@echo " Cleaning cpropep-web..."
@$(MAKE) --no-print-directory -C cpropep-web clean
@echo " Cleaning gba..."
@$(MAKE) --no-print-directory -C gba clean
# @echo " Cleaning grainanalysis..."
# @$(MAKE) --no-print-directory -C grainanalysis clean
@echo " Cleaning lrd..."
@$(MAKE) --no-print-directory -C lrd clean
@echo " Cleaning lrd-web..."
@$(MAKE) --no-print-directory -C lrd-web clean
@echo " Cleaning mcp..."
@$(MAKE) --no-print-directory -C mcp clean
@echo " Cleaning profiler..."
@$(MAKE) --no-print-directory -C profiler clean
@echo " Cleaning prop..."
@$(MAKE) --no-print-directory -C prop clean
@echo " Cleaning rockflight..."
@$(MAKE) --no-print-directory -C rockflight clean
install:
@$(MAKE) --no-print-directory -C analyser install
@$(MAKE) --no-print-directory -C cpropep install
@$(MAKE) --no-print-directory -C cpropep-2 install
@$(MAKE) --no-print-directory -C cpropep-web install
@$(MAKE) --no-print-directory -C gba install
@$(MAKE) --no-print-directory -C grainanalysis install
@$(MAKE) --no-print-directory -C lrd install
@$(MAKE) --no-print-directory -C lrd-web install
@$(MAKE) --no-print-directory -C mcp install
@$(MAKE) --no-print-directory -C profiler install
@$(MAKE) --no-print-directory -C prop install
@$(MAKE) --no-print-directory -C rockflight install